Inhaltsverzeichnis:

Warum stürzt die MySQL-Tabelle ab?
Warum stürzt die MySQL-Tabelle ab?

Video: Warum stürzt die MySQL-Tabelle ab?

Video: Warum stürzt die MySQL-Tabelle ab?
Video: MySQL: Joins - Abfragen über mehrere Tabellen (deutsch) 2024, November
Anonim

Viele Server stürzt ab werden durch beschädigte Datendateien oder Indexdateien verursacht. MySQL aktualisiert die Dateien auf der Platte mit dem Systemaufruf write() nach jeder SQL-Anweisung und bevor der Client über das Ergebnis benachrichtigt wird.

Wie repariere ich eine abgestürzte MySQL-Tabelle?

Reparieren abgestürzter Tabellen mit phpMyAdmin

  1. Melden Sie sich bei Ihrem SiteWorx-Konto an.
  2. Wählen Sie links Hosting-Funktionen > MySQL > PhpMyAdmin.
  3. Wählen Sie die richtige Datenbank aus der Liste auf der linken Seite aus.
  4. Aktivieren Sie das Kontrollkästchen für die beschädigte Tabelle, und klicken Sie in der Liste Mit ausgewählter Option auf Tabelle reparieren.

Außerdem, wie behebe ich InnoDB? Wiederherstellen von beschädigten InnoDB-Tabellen

  1. Schritt 1 – Bringen Sie Ihre Datenbank in den Wiederherstellungsmodus.
  2. Schritt 2 – Überprüfen Sie, welche Tabellen beschädigt sind und erstellen Sie eine Liste.
  3. Schritt 3 – Sichern und löschen Sie Ihre beschädigten Tabellen.
  4. Schritt 4 – Starten Sie MySQL im normalen Modus neu.
  5. Schritt 5 – Importieren Sie die.sql-Sicherungskopie.
  6. Schritt 6 – Port wechseln und ein Bier holen.

In ähnlicher Weise kann man fragen, was MySQL repariert die Tabelle?

Wenn Sie die QUICK-Option verwenden, REPARATURTISCH versucht zu Reparatur nur die Indexdatei und nicht die Datendatei. Wenn Sie die Option ERWEITERT verwenden, MySQL erstellt den Index Zeile für Zeile, anstatt einen Index nach dem anderen mit Sortierung zu erstellen. Diese Art von Reparatur wird von myisamchk --safe-recover durchgeführt.

Was ist Mysqlcheck?

mysqlcheck ist ein Wartungstool, mit dem Sie mehrere Tabellen über die Befehlszeile überprüfen, reparieren, analysieren und optimieren können. Es ist im Wesentlichen eine Befehlszeilenschnittstelle zu den Befehlen CHECK TABLE, REPAIR TABLE, ANALYZE TABLE und OPTIMIZE TABLE und erfordert daher im Gegensatz zu myisamchk und aria_chk, dass der Server läuft.

Empfohlen: